All Methods Instance Methods Concrete Methods Deprecated Methods
Modifier and Type |
Method and Description |
void |
delete(long companyId,
String uid) |
void |
delete(Object object) |
String |
getClassName() |
String[] |
getClassNames()
|
Document |
getDocument(Object object) |
BooleanFilter |
getFacetBooleanFilter(String className,
SearchContext searchContext) |
BooleanQuery |
getFullQuery(SearchContext searchContext) |
IndexerPostProcessor[] |
getIndexerPostProcessors() |
String |
getPortletId()
|
String[] |
getSearchClassNames() |
String |
getSearchEngineId() |
String |
getSortField(String orderByCol) |
String |
getSortField(String orderByCol,
int sortType) |
Summary |
getSummary(Document document,
Locale locale,
String snippet)
|
Summary |
getSummary(Document document,
String snippet,
PortletRequest portletRequest,
PortletResponse portletResponse) |
boolean |
hasPermission(PermissionChecker permissionChecker,
String entryClassName,
long entryClassPK,
String actionId) |
boolean |
isCommitImmediately() |
boolean |
isFilterSearch()
Return true if the indexer participates in post-search
result filtering.
|
boolean |
isIndexerEnabled() |
boolean |
isPermissionAware()
Returns true if the indexer adds permission related filters
to the search query prior to execution
|
boolean |
isStagingAware() |
boolean |
isVisible(long classPK,
int status) |
boolean |
isVisibleRelatedEntry(long classPK,
int status) |
void |
postProcessContextBooleanFilter(BooleanFilter contextBooleanFilter,
SearchContext searchContext) |
void |
postProcessContextQuery(BooleanQuery contextQuery,
SearchContext searchContext)
|
void |
postProcessSearchQuery(BooleanQuery searchQuery,
BooleanFilter fullQueryBooleanFilter,
SearchContext searchContext) |
void |
postProcessSearchQuery(BooleanQuery searchQuery,
SearchContext searchContext)
|
void |
registerIndexerPostProcessor(IndexerPostProcessor indexerPostProcessor) |
void |
reindex(Collection<Object> objects) |
void |
reindex(Object obj) |
void |
reindex(String[] ids) |
void |
reindex(String className,
long classPK) |
Hits |
search(SearchContext searchContext) |
Hits |
search(SearchContext searchContext,
String... selectedFieldNames) |
long |
searchCount(SearchContext searchContext) |
void |
setIndexerEnabled(boolean indexerEnabled) |
void |
unregisterIndexerPostProcessor(IndexerPostProcessor indexerPostProcessor) |